China's Home Appliance Production and Exports in July 2026

Published: Aug 19, 2026 16:58

In July, China's air conditioner production was 18.034 million units, down 10.1% YoY; cumulative production from January to July was 173.777 million units, down 1.0% YoY.

In July, national refrigerator production was 9.776 million units, up 10.6% YoY; cumulative production from January to July was 67.454 million units, up 12.1% YoY.

In July, national washing machine production was 8.999 million units, up 4.9% YoY; cumulative production from January to July was 69.261 million units, up 3.7% YoY.

In July, national color TV production was 14.241 million units, down 6.6% YoY; cumulative production from January to July was 96.275 million units, down 4.6% YoY.

In July 2026, China's exports of air conditioners were 3.81 million units, down 0.7% YoY; cumulative exports from January to July were 42.97 million units, down 4.3% YoY.

In July, exports of refrigerators were 7.49 million units, up 4.9% YoY; cumulative exports from January to July were 53.9 million units, up 13.1% YoY.

In July, exports of washing machines were 3.02 million units, up 3.9% YoY; cumulative exports from January to July were 21.56 million units, up 9.2% YoY.

In July, exports of LCD TVs were 7.79 million units, down 20.1% YoY; cumulative exports from January to July were 57.73 million units, down 0.9% YoY.

[Flat products] Today HRC and other flat-product export prices rose by 1-2 USD/tonne day on day, with HRC transactions concentrated in the 485-488 USD/tonne range. The sustained rally on the domestic futures board lifted sentiment at the export end, overseas purchasing demand that had been suppressed earlier recovered somewhat, and enquiry activity in the market picked up, with demand concentrated in coated and galvanised grades. [Billet] Today billet export FOB prices were steady, with Jiangyin port offers at 448-454 USD/tonne. According to market feedback, overseas buyers feel little urgency to purchase and mostly stay on the sidelines, leaving export prices under continued pressure, while domestic mills still face undiminished per-tonne production cost pressure that leaves little room for further concessions, making deals harder to conclude. [Rebar] Rebar export offers at Tianjin port rose by 2 USD/tonne in this morning's session, then were marked down as the futures board retreated in the afternoon, leaving overall transactions at 473-478 USD/tonne. According to exporters, market enquiries were on the quiet side today; with the yuan appreciating, overseas buyers showed limited willingness to accept higher prices and export order bookings were weak.

[India] According to Pondrik Sandeep, Secretary of India's Ministry of Steel, India's steel consumption rose from 77 million mt in fiscal 2014-15 to 152 million mt in fiscal 2024-25. Speaking at the India AI Impact Summit 2026 in New Delhi, Pondrik said India's crude steel capacity is expected to reach 300 million mt in fiscal 2030-31 and further increase to 400 million mt in fiscal 2035-36. The summit also brought together steel producers, iron ore miners, and AI technology providers to discuss AI applications in the steel industry chain and potential cooperation opportunities.
